I'm more entertained by Avenatti than I am impressed

He certainly does a good job keeping his client's story in the news and in tweaking Cohen and Trump. But in terms of the substantive merits of his actions, I'm not overwhelmed. He's been criticized a couple of times in court for fairly fundamental mistakes. Plus the "sketch" is basically a joke (and is being treated as such on late night tv). It could be anyone. It lacks fundamental information or is vague (5'9" to 6')? Hair color? Eye color? Any distinguishing features? Plus if this person was mid-40's seven years ago, he's now in his 50's and his appearance could be significantly different (weight gain/loss, hair loss, etc.)

And some in the media are making it worse. For example, there is some speculation online that the attacker was Matthew Calamari, Jr. Of course, he doesn't look anything like the picture and he would have been 16 years old at the time of the attack. Lazy reporting.
